Acknowledgments
Several years ago, I started researching my Odom history. I knew very
little other than my maternal grandmother was an Odom and that she had
a brother by the name of Lemuel A. Odom. I knew Uncle Lem (great uncle)
because I had some correspondence with him shortly before he died in 1964
at the age of 89. My mother knew that Lem's father was Richmond Nollie Odom.
I knew he lived in Daytona
Beach, Florida and I visited the city in 1989 to see if I could find any
information there. Unfortunately, there were no leads and I shelved the
project. During 1999, I thought I would try to do some searching on the
Internet, and finally found a reference to Richmond Nollie Odom in a
family page set up by Bruce Campbell
of Houston.
I wrote to Bruce and he directed
me to Jimmy Ray & Kathy Odom of
Palestine and Karen Whitehead of Humble, Texas, both of whom were more
up to date on the family history. Kathy and Karen were of immense
help to me in locating more information and other "cousins." They were
able to provide a number of letters written by Uncle Lem Odom to
members of his family which included a great deal of family history.
Linda McCanlies Sykes of Houston
gave me considerable information on the Campbell side of the family
(Richmond was married to Peggy Campbell.)
Dorothy Odom Bruce of Dallas had done
extensive & comprehensive research on the Odom family of which she is a member.
She had participated in the publication of the Cherokee County History published
in 1986, which contained biographical information on many of the Odom's.
Some of that information is included on this web site.
